Is it necessary to create forced ventilation in the bathroom or can you do with natural ventilation?

The designs of most private and multi-storey residential buildings provided only for a natural exhaust air circulation system in bathrooms. This led to the fact that during a shower, steam or an unpleasant odor was removed at a certain speed through a small ventilation hole.

External view of the ventilation grill covering the air duct of the natural ventilation system

Such a system did not always cope with the circulation of the required air volumes and dampness accumulated in the bathroom, creating an ideal microclimate for the development of bacteria or mold growth. The reasons for this were mainly errors in the design of ventilation ducts or their clogging during operation. In the worst case, the unpleasant odor could go in the opposite direction due to a change in draft, for example, when opening the door to the room.

Air flow visualization

When installing forced ventilation, due to the correct selection of hood performance, all these disadvantages can be avoided. As a pleasant bonus, it will be possible not only to remove polluted air, but also to take fresh air from the ventilation, if an appropriate ventilation system is used, or to provide mixed operating modes for blowing and blowing. That is, if you install an exhaust fan for the bathroom, you will have the following advantages compared to the natural method of ventilation:

  • Increased air exchange with the same size of ventilation ducts.
  • Complete absence of condensation on the walls or ceiling due to the high efficiency of steam removal.
  • Improved room dryness.
  • Stabilization of the temperature in the bathroom by exchanging air with the interior or exterior space.
  • No accumulation of dirt in the channels due to powerful air currents.

Types of check valves

An air vent valve is usually a mechanical device . It is made of galvanized steel , less often of stainless steel. There are plastic models. combinations on the market : a plastic case with a metal damper.

The material of manufacture must match the material of the hood or duct.

By opening method

Devices are classified according to the method of opening. There are 3 varieties.

  • Manual valve - the valve must be opened and closed manually using a lever. It's not very convenient. In addition, the damper cannot completely block the opening to trap odors.
  • Mechanical is the most popular solution. A mechanical or gravity valve opens and closes independently under the influence of air pressure.
  • With an electric drive - the damper opens and closes forcibly, in accordance with the operation of the fan. Mounted only on systems with forced circulation.

A manual valve, despite the obvious inconvenience, is necessary when the exhaust pipe is not led into the ventilation duct, but directly onto the street and the system is equipped with a fan. In this case, a manual damper, which opens only while the hood is operating, is more convenient: it does not freeze or get stuck, as often happens with a mechanical check valve.

By design


Check flapper valve
The sensitivity of the valve to air flow is determined by the shape of the damper and the method of opening. For it to work in natural ventilation, the membrane or petals that break the passage must be quite sensitive. In an inlet with forced ventilation, the damper may be simpler. But even in this case, it is necessary that the valve opens at the weakest fan operating mode.

Based on the shape and design of the device, the following varieties are distinguished.

  • Rotary valve - clapper. A disk or rectangular fragment is fixed on a vertical or horizontal axis. Usually the axis is installed in the center of the hole, but it can be offset. The large damper area provides high windage, and therefore decent sensitivity. As the pressure increases, the valve rotates entirely. Disadvantage: When closed, the damper makes a loud bang, which is how it got its name. This noise is especially annoying at night. Silicone and rubber gaskets do not reduce noise. If the valve is installed on a system with natural circulation, the damper axis must be vertical. In this position, minimal force is required to open.
  • “Butterfly” is a two-part damper. There are 2 half-disks installed on the vertical axis. They are held in the closed position by springs. The springs are weak and open even with a strong bang. However, if the draft in natural ventilation is weak, the valve may not work. The shape of the product is round.
  • Membrane - the damper consists of 6 segments mounted on axes. The petals are made of thin flexible plastic. Under air pressure, they unfold separately or all together and open the ventilation hole. The diaphragm valve looks very mobile and sensitive, but it remains so only while it is clean. The accumulation of soot and dirt quickly weighs down the petals, they stick and do not turn.
  • With gravity grille – reminiscent of flat blinds. The damper consists of several thin slats placed vertically or horizontally. The lamellas open or close under air pressure. Not the most sensitive option, but silent, so it is often mounted complete with a hood or placed on a ventilation grille in the wall.

The conventional design can be improved. For example, a heated model works effectively in cases where cold air rushes in from the street.

Criterias of choice

A ventilation grille with a check valve or a device in a hood must meet a number of criteria.

  • Sensitivity - the damper should respond to weak blows of air. The more sensitive it is, the better.
  • Operating temperature – some devices cannot operate under high heat and are therefore not suitable for the bathroom.
  • specifications must match those of the fan. The latter opens the damper even in the weakest mode.
  • Shape and dimensions correspond to the dimensions of the ventilation hole or pipe if the valve is mounted inside the duct.

Before buying a valve, you should make sure that the valve closes the hole as tightly as possible. The larger the gap, the less the structure is able to block odors.

Why is a check valve needed in a fan design?

When organizing forced ventilation, situations may arise when several fans operate simultaneously, taking in or releasing air. With complex trajectories of its movement, turbulences or pressure differences can be created. As a result, circulation may be disrupted and an unpleasant odor, along with the steam, will go into neighboring rooms. To prevent such situations, a check valve is used, which promptly closes access to the ventilated channel.

How to choose the right silent bathroom fan with a check valve?

An exhaust fan for a bathroom should first of all be selected according to the type of design, since it is they that provide the main performance characteristics and efficiency. They are axial and centrifugal. Axial ones are a design in which the propeller is located in a plane perpendicular to the ventilation duct. They are usually made of plastic and are easy to install.

Axial design

Attention! It is recommended to install axial fans if there is not only a special mounting location for them, but also a horizontal section of the air duct at least 3 m in length. This is due to the fact that for such structures it is important to ensure minimal aerodynamic resistance.

Centrifugal ones are more powerful designs that can be installed even in clogged systems or in the presence of long air ducts. They can also be used if the ventilation system is single-pipe. Structurally, they consist of two parts: a housing and a snail-shaped turbine.

What additional fan functions should I pay extra attention to when choosing?

The silent bathroom fan with a check valve is distinguished by the possible presence of additional options:

  • Constant ventilation mode. It differs from conventional standard ventilation in that the propeller is constantly turned on, but does not operate at a certain speed, but is capable of changing depending on the readings of the humidity sensor in order to dry the room. That is, at the same time, an energy-saving mode and an ideal microclimate in the bathroom are provided.
  • Sleep timer. Allows you to leave the hood on without worrying about having to turn it off after a certain time.
  • The hydrostat helps maintain an optimal level of humidity in the room using automatic control. This function is especially in demand in bathrooms that are frequently used or where there is increased dampness.
  • The motion sensor will automatically turn on the device when a person enters the room. That is, it will effectively remove possible unpleasant odors. The shutdown is carried out automatically after a certain specified time.
  • Splash protection will protect electronic parts from short circuits. The recommended minimum level of protection should be no worse than IP5.

Making the final choice of a fan for the bathroom hood

The main selection criterion is to ensure sufficient hood performance, that is, power. This parameter is key influenced by the area of ​​the bathroom and the volume of air that stagnates in it. Therefore, you first need to measure the height, length and width of the room. The volume is calculated by multiplying all the listed quantities. Then, in accordance with current standards, you need to multiply the resulting value by the air exchange rate. For a bathroom, this coefficient ranges from 3 to 8.

Helpful information! It is recommended to take the average value of the multiplicity factor and round the resulting power value to the nearest whole number.

Another, no less important indicator is the level of electrical safety. In a humid environment with the possible presence of water vapor, it is recommended to choose designs in which the power connection can be made outside the bath or all conductive and contact parts are reliably protected. For safety reasons, you should give preference to low-voltage devices that are powered by direct current of 12 or 24 V.

How to choose a fan

When selecting a silent bathroom fan with a built-in check valve, you need to take into account a number of criteria:

  • performance;
  • noise level;
  • execution;
  • additional options;
  • manufacturer's reputation.


Types of silent devices
To determine performance, you need to know the volume of the bathroom and the number of residents. The volume is determined simply. You need to multiply the height, length and width of the room. The frequency of air exchange depends on the number of residents. For example, for a family of three, the average coefficient is 6. To calculate productivity, the volume of the room is multiplied by the correction factor.

Fan performance is selected with a margin of at least 15%.

You need to keep in mind that a completely silent fan does not exist. A person feels comfortable at a noise level of less than 35 decibels. If the noise level value in the device passport is less than 35, you don’t have to worry.

According to their design, fans can be ducted or overhead. Ducts are installed in the air duct itself. At the same time, it must be mounted as deeply as possible to reduce the noise level. Most often, such devices are installed in large rooms. The most compact is the channel device. But it is not able to completely dampen vibration. The overhead creates much less noise.

For standard small rooms, overhead fans are more often used. They are mounted either on the ceiling or near a vent on the wall. In addition, the devices must be reliably protected from moisture and splashes. The protection class must be at least IP 34.


External view of a fan with a check valve

In addition, the exhaust fan must be equipped with elements to save energy. This function can be performed by a control panel, motion sensor or timer. There are also fans equipped with a humidity sensor. Such devices turn on when the air humidity reaches a given value. The main thing is that the device works only when it is really necessary. The reputation of the manufacturer is also important. The service life of the device depends on this.

Installation of a fan with a check valve

It is recommended to install a silent bathroom fan in the air duct itself or externally, built into the wall or ceiling in a special exhaust airlock. Step-by-step installation is performed in the following sequence:

  • We connect to the power supply depending on the availability of means for monitoring the operation of the device and the characteristics of the electrical wiring.

Electrical connection diagram

Attention! Before installation work, it is necessary to de-energize the entire apartment, or locally only the bathroom. When connecting inside the bathroom, it is recommended to ensure an adequate level of electrical protection. If there are doubts about the quality of the laid wiring, it is recommended to replace it or lay a new one along the surface of the wall.

Prepared hole in the wall for installing a hood

  • Carefully remove the decorative trim from the front side of the case.

Removing the decorative panel

  • On the reverse side, at the point of contact of the device body with the exhaust pipe, along the junction line, apply a thin, uniform layer of glue or silicone grease. This will allow you to obtain a reliable and sealed contact.

Applying glue to the line of contact with the duct

  • We place the body of the device in its place of fastening and press it firmly against the wall. If excess glue has formed, then immediately remove it from the decorative finish with a dry, thick cloth.

Inserting the housing into the seat

  • If there are fastening points for screws or bolts, then be sure to screw them in so that in case of possible vibrations the structure is held securely.
  • We install a mosquito net.
  • We fix the front panel.
